Different methods can help beat lines and wrinkles. Injectables such as Botox and dermal fillers are very common as a treatment for this skin condition. They can help to both prevent and treat wrinkles.
Dermal fillers are non-invasive antiaging skin solutions with no severe complications. They need to be repeated every 4-6 months since they do not have permanent effects. Dermal fillers, also known as soft tissue fillers, are used for the correction of a variety of cosmetic issues. They can target smile lines, chin lines, frown lines, sunken or hollow cheeks, thin or uneven lips, smoker’s lines between the upper lip and nose, and lines at the sides of your mouth.
Both Botox and dermal fillers are applied to target wrinkles and sagging tissues, requiring follow-up restoratives to maintain the outcome. Botox helps smooth wrinkles by paralyzing the muscles around the injection site while fillers add volume to your skin, encouraging collagen formation.
Dermal fillers are considered safe and do not involve invasive surgical approaches. However, they pose some risks of complications. Infection, itching, tenderness, swelling, or bruising at the injection site infection are some of these side effects. Skin discoloration, prolonged bleeding from the injection site, and skin lumps around the treating area are some others.
Dermal fillers have various types and are used for different purposes. While some of them are temporary injectables, others are permanent, involving fat or skin grafting.
The most popular type of dermal filler benefits from Hyaluronic acid for a variety of cosmetic complaints. This natural substance temporarily hydrates skin to improve its volume. Hyaluronic acid treatments typically last 6 to 18 months, based on the target area, condition, and personal health factors of the patients.
Calcium Hydroxylapatite is another naturally occurring substance that promotes collagen production around the injection site and improves the aging signs leading to longer results than hyaluronic acid.
Poly L Lactic Acid is a synthetic but biocompatible collagen stimulator that can target deeper lines and wrinkles which do not respond to shorter-acting filling injectables.
